Dare: Book Two Christophori Romanoff is an expert at being the
perfect son for his homophobic father. But maintaining the facade
comes with a heavy price, and when he swears off anonymous sex and
getting drunk every night, he needs his friends more than ever.
Only he's convinced they're busy with their own lives and better
off without his interference. On the surface Chris is fine, but
underneath the expensive suit and the law degree he got only to
please his father, he's breaking apart from the pressure, and he
falls back on his oldest—and most dangerous—coping mechanism.
Samuel Mealamu hoped to hear from Chris soon after their last
good-bye in Montana, but as the months go by without a word, he
realizes what they started was one-sided. Still, he worries about
the destructive path Chris was on and hopes the silence means he's
doing better. But nearly a year later, Chris finally calls, and
it's obvious he's in trouble. Samuel thinks he's seen Chris at his
worst, but this new, far more broken man might be too much for even
Samuel to help.
Dare: Book One For successful businessman Bran Wilson, selling the
large Montana dairy farm that has been in his family for
generations is an easy decision. He hates the farm, the land, even
the cows, and wants nothing to do with any of it. But there's a
glitch in his plan: a stubborn cowboy from New Zealand who is as
sexy as he is aggravating. Kaden Barker loves the Wilson farm, and
respected Bran's grandfather up until the day he died. With his two
best friends, he's taken over working the farm and caring for the
cows, and he'd happily spend the rest of his days doing it. When
Bran charges into his life, telling him he's selling the farm and
there's nothing Kaden, or his friends, can do about it, the
animosity between them is instant. But so is the attraction, and
only one extreme can win out.
